The scene repeats in countless homes: parents dread their children's teenage years, expecting sweet children to transform into hormonal monsters. "You just have to expect rebellion," a father remarks with resignation at a marriage conference. "You can't argue with hormones!" his wife adds. This biological determinism reduces teenagers to collections of raging hormones, as if Scripture's truths somehow can't penetrate the life of someone between thirteen and nineteen. What if we've got it all wrong? What if these years aren't meant to be endured but embraced? The teenage years expose not just adolescent struggles but parental shortcomings too. When your teenager pushes back against your authority or questions your decisions, these moments reveal your own heart issues-your self-righteousness, impatience, and craving for comfort. Rather than years to merely survive, adolescence represents an unprecedented opportunity-the golden age of parenting. Almost every day brings a new chance to enter your teen's life with help, hope, and truth. The mundane moments-arguments over the last Pop-Tart, clothing crises, poor grades-aren't hassles but divine appointments, the very moments God made parents for. Imagine answering differently when someone asks what you do: "I am the parent of a teenager. It's the most important, exciting job I've ever had, full of opportunities to make a lasting difference. I wouldn't give it up for anything!"
